ABOUT THE ROLE
We are looking for a Finance Manager to lead the finance function of our Saudi Arabian operations. This role is the single finance control point for the Kingdom: one finance team serving all KSA entities. The position reports directly to the Chief Delivery Officer, with dotted-line reporting to the Group CFO and to the Chief Strategy Officer for strategic and investment, technical, reporting and governance matters.
The position carries end-to-end ownership of financial reporting under IFRS, project finance and cost control, treasury and payments, tax and Zakat, internal controls, audit and statutory compliance. The successful candidate will manage a team covering project accounting, corporate and RHQ reporting, and finance operations, and crucially lead and champion the introduction and implementation of ERP system (SAP, IFS or similar) in line with company’s strategic growth targets.
Our activities span investment, development, project management and procurement of professional services and materials rather than contracting alone, and the scope of the KSA finance function is expected to widen towards asset management, off-plan sales, hotel management and F&B operations. We are therefore looking for a technically strong and adaptable finance professional who can operate across a broad business environment.
RESPONSIBILITIES
Financial Reporting and Control
- Own the monthly, quarterly and annual closing cycle for all KSA entities and deliver reporting packs to the Chief Delivery Officer, the Group CFO and Group Finance.
- Prepare statutory financial statements in accordance with IFRS as endorsed in the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ia, and coordinate external and internal audits end to end.
- Design, implement and monitor the internal control framework, accounting policies, chart of accounts and delegation of authority across all KSA companies.
- Support consolidation and group / multi-country reporting requirements of the Regional Headquarters (RHQ) structure.
Project Finance and Delivery Interface
- Act as the financial control point for all project transactions: IPC workings, certified revenue, billing to fund, advance recovery, retention and receipt allocation.
- Lead the selection of the most appropriate ERP system and implementation of it with coordinated approach by ensuring the input from all departments and functions
- Validate purchase orders, contract values, vendor invoices and three-way matching against approved project documentation, GRNs and certifications.
- Maintain the project cost ledger: direct cost, subcontractor and design cost, materials, WIP, accruals and cost-to-complete analysis.
- Produce project P&L up to gross margin, PO utilization, cost and cash forecasts, project dashboards and exception reporting.
- Assess the financial impact of variations and claims and coordinate directly with the Delivery and Projects teams on project matters.
Cash Management and Payments
- Manage cash flow forecasting in coordination with commercial team, project account funding, bank relationships, facilities support and reconciliations.
Tax, Zakat and Compliance
- Compile, review and submit VAT, WHT, CIT and Zakat filings and e-invoicing (ZATCA) obligations, and support transfer pricing and tax position documentation.
- Maintain the compliance tracker for licenses, statutory registrations and renewals, and support legal and governance documentation with the Group CFO and Legal.
Team and Governance
- Lead and develop the KSA finance team across project accounting, corporate / RHQ functions and finance operations.
- Standardize finance SOPs for project and non-project workflows and enforce them consistently across entities.
QUALIFICATIONS
- Bachelor's degree in Accounting, Finance or a related discipline.
- Professional qualification (SOCPA, CPA, ACCA, CA or CMA) is strongly preferred.
- Minimum 8 years of progressive finance experience, including at least 3 years in a Finance Manager or equivalent leadership role.
- Proven experience within the construction, real estate development or project-driven sector, with hands-on exposure to IPCs, subcontractor payment cycles, retention, advance recovery and variation orders.
- Solid, hands-on IFRS knowledge with proven full-cycle closing and statutory reporting ownership.
- Direct experience in implementation and manaegement of ERP systems similar to SAP, IFS in similar real estate development or construction related businesses
- Demonstrated audit discipline and internal control understanding; an external audit background is an advantage.
- Practical experience with the KSA legal, tax and compliance environment (ZATCA VAT, WHT, Zakat / CIT, e-invoicing, GOSI, Ministry and municipality requirements).
- Currently based in Saudi Arabia or able to relocate to Riyadh; transferable Iqama preferred.
- Professional working proficiency in English; Arabic is an advantage.
